What are remote computer science jobs?

Remote computer science jobs include a wide variety of roles focused on the use and analysis of computers and networks, including security specialists, network administrators, and software programmers. In these roles, you may develop hardware or software, control user accounts and permissions, analyze security procedures, manage confidential information, order repairs and replacements, manage inventory levels, conduct penetration tests, or manage a full development cycle for new software. Remote computer science jobs frequently use databases, private networks, intrusion detection systems, and remote conferencing software to help coordinate jobs. This is something of a catch-all term for computer-based positions, so if you are looking for a specific role, such as a remote programmer or remote computer engineer, you may need to narrow your search terminology.

How do remote computer science professionals typically collaborate with their teams to ensure project success?

Remote computer science professionals usually rely on a mix of communication and project management tools—such as Slack, Zoom, GitHub, and Jira—to collaborate effectively with their teams. Regular virtual meetings, code reviews, and shared documentation help maintain alignment and transparency. While working remotely offers flexibility, it can also require proactive communication and self-management to avoid misunderstandings and stay on track with deliverables. Many teams adopt Agile methodologies to structure their work and foster collaboration, regardless of physical location.

What are the key skills and qualifications needed to thrive as a remote computer science professional?

To thrive as a Remote Computer Science professional, you need strong programming skills, problem-solving abilities, and a relevant degree or equivalent experience in computer science or software engineering. Proficiency with coding languages (such as Python, Java, or C++), version control systems like Git, and remote collaboration tools (e.g., Slack, Jira, Zoom) is essential. Excellent communication, self-motivation, and time management are vital soft skills for working independently and with distributed teams. These skills and qualities enable efficient development, seamless teamwork, and successful project delivery in a remote environment.

Johnson & Johnson Innovative Medicine is recruiting for a Postdoctoral Scientist - Multimodal Representation Learning for Predictive Biology to join the Data, Data Science & Artificial Intelligence (DDSAI) organization for a two-year fixed term position, helping advance AI/ML analytics and multimodal modeling for drug discovery. This position will be based at any of the following locations: Cambridge, MA (preferred); Spring House, PA; Beerse, Belgium; or Madrid, Spain. (No fully remote option.)

Within DDSAI, our teams develop innovative solutions using a variety of data sources across multiple therapeutic areas. We are looking for a highly motivated and innovative Postdoctoral Scientist to work at the intersection of advanced AI/ML modeling at scale, multimodal representation learning, drug discovery and predictive biology. The successful candidate is self-motivated, creative, and an effective communicator, with a strong interest in deep learning for imaging microscopy and multi-omics. The role focuses on developing advanced models that analyze and quantify the heterogeneity of perturbed cellular systems and integrate multi-scale biological data (e.g., high-content imaging, phenomics, transcriptomics, and proteomics) to derive new biological insights that support the next-generation portfolio for drug discovery. A successful candidate should demonstrate a strong capacity to build, evaluate, and benchmark AI/ML methods, and publish findings in top-tier peer-reviewed publications.

Key Responsibilities

  • Conceive, design, develop, implement and validate innovative AI/ML solutions for drug discovery problems using multimodal data of perturbed cells.
  • Analyze and extract novel biological insights from large-scale, heterogeneous high-dimensional data (e.g., imaging microscopy, phenomics, transcriptomics, proteomics).
  • Develop and evaluate innovative computer vision solutions to quantify heterogeneity of perturbed cells.
  • Collaborate closely with both internal and external cross-functional teams of scientists and engineers to advance algorithms and product development to improve project outcomes.
  • Clearly communicate complex technical methodologies and present findings to diverse audiences and stakeholders to support informed decision-making.
  • Follow standard processes for documentation and maintaining an up-to-date code repository.
  • Draft manuscripts and disseminate research findings internally and externally (e.g., publishing in peer-reviewed conferences/journals).

Qualifications

  • Ph.D.* in Electrical Engineering, Biomedical Engineering, Computer Science, Applied Mathematics, or a related major. (*PhD completed within the last 3 years or to be completed within the next 6 months.)
  • Strong technical expertise in AI/ML for biological applications, with excellent analytical skills in at least one domain area (representation learning, multimodal integration, computational biology, imaging microscopy) and a proven track record (publications in top-tier AI/ML conferences or journals).
  • Experience developing foundation models and/or multimodal modeling of biological data in related applications, such as Cell Painting, imaging microscopy, and multi-omics.
  • Solid working knowledge of deep-learning architectures and techniques (e.g., Transformers, CNNs, graph networks, self-supervised and multi-instance learning, etc.) and their application to multimodal representation learning, alignment, and fusion.
  • Proficiency with one or more programming languages, preferably Python, and proficiency in one or more AI frameworks such as PyTorch or TensorFlow.
  • Strong communication skills, with the ability to present analytical results on behalf of the project team in a multi-functional setting, contextualizing how the work fits within the broader project.
